Nazi Agent 1942

A humble stamp dealer, Otto Becker, avoids politics until his estranged twin, Baron Hugo von Detner—a Nazi spy—shows up. Hugo threatens deportation and forces Otto to use his shop as a cover for espionage, pulling a young woman into the Gestapo’s hidden schemes and turning his quiet life into danger.
